A lick granuloma, also known as acral lick dermatitis, occurs when a dog obsessively licks at an area, often on a lower limb, most commonly the wrist or carpal joint of the front. Excessive licking by a dog can cause nasty sores spots called lick granulomas. I compare dogs with these sores, lick granulomas, to children who suck their thumb. Sometimes if a particular joint is bothering your dog, they may begin to lick at it, especially during times of rest when they are lying around.
